Specific embodiment
It elaborates with reference to the accompanying drawings and examples to the present invention.
Contrast sensitivity detection method based on movement vision Evoked ptential, comprising the following steps:
1) concentric loop stimulates normal form: using SSMVEP method most of practical meaning in brain-computer interface, passing through MATLAB
The periodic contractile extensional motion for drawing normal form pattern texture is programmed using Psychophysics Toolbox, can stablize thorn
Swash and induces SSMVEP;Referring to Fig.1, Motor stimulation target shows as light and dark concentric loop, bright areas and dark areas spacing
It is equal;During stimulating presentation, normal form overall brightness is remained unchanged with overall dimensions;Annulus phase is received by sinusoidal manner
Converging/diverging Zhang Yundong, in which:
In formula:
fc--- the inverse the time required to motion frequency, i.e. concentric loop converging diverging are primary;
φ (t) is the phase value function of gridiron pattern converging diverging;
When by changing phase function φ (t) by 0 to π, concentric loop is shunk, when phase function φ (t) is by π to 0, with one heart
In one cycle the change of the direction of motion twice occurs for annulus expansion, and the frequency that the direction of motion changes is movement toggle frequency
F is 2 times of motion frequency fc;Since SSMVEP is mainly derived from the brain activity that direction changes excitation, energy is concentrated mainly on
In movement reversal frequency, therefore, the fundamental frequency using movement reversal frequency as visual stimulus;
2) it stimulates normal form contrast scan gradient: corresponding to CSV-1000 lamp box, design a series of concentric loop normal forms, make
For the sighting target of SSMVEP contrast sensitivity detection;By adjusting screen distance and normal form overall dimensions, make normal form to human eye visual angle
It is 2 °;Referring to Fig.1, corresponding CSV-1000 lamp box, normal form design include 4 kinds of spatial frequencys 3cpd, 6cpd, 12cpd, 18cpd, sky
Between frequency by adjusting black and white angular interval determine;Corresponding to CSV-1000 lamp box contrast 0.85log and 2.20log, pass through
The gray value for adjusting black annulus, so that contrast is same;Referring to Fig. 2, in the case where space remains unchanged, contrast
From 0.85log with 0.15log per second to 2.20log linear increment, when scanning, is 9 seconds a length of;Successively carry out the model of 4 kinds of spatial frequencys
Formula scanning;
3) brain-computer interface platform building: referring to Fig. 3, electrode is arranged according to 10/20 systems approach before experiment, by reference electrode
It is placed in the left ear-lobe A1 of subject, ground electrode is placed in subject's forehead Fpz, and six pieces of measuring electrodes are arranged in head occipital region
(PO3, PO4, POz, O1, O2, Oz) injects conductive paste to each measuring electrode, guarantees that electrode is contacted with the good of scalp;Electrode
It is connect with brain wave acquisition module, EEG signals is exported after amplification, filtering, digital-to-analogue conversion to computer, further data processing;
4) stimulation normal form is presented: computer makes that stimulation normal form is presented on high refresh rate display by display extension;?
In experimentation, user needs to watch stimulation normal form attentively according to screen prompt;In experimentation, subject needs to be sitting in quietly
Not in disturbed laboratory, simple eye test is carried out every time;Generation when user watches normal form attentively is acquired by brain wave acquisition equipment
EEG signals, amplified, filter and A/D conversion after, treated EEG signals input computer is utilized into canonical correlation point
It analyses (CCA) and carries out feature extraction;
5) contrast sensitivity threshold determination: by rectangular window (window is 2 seconds long, sliding duration 1 second) under each spatial frequency 9
Second SSMVEP signal is analyzed, and referring to Fig. 4, show that canonical correlation coefficient changes over time curve and corresponding signal-to-noise ratio
(SNR), to carry out the judgement of normal form response;CCA is composed using SNR value and carries out response judgement, when SNR is greater than 1.5,
Illustrate that visual evoked potential is significant, response 1;When signal-to-noise ratio is not higher than 1.5, visual evoked potential is not significant, and response is
0;SSMVEP contrast sensitivity function value is defined as the contrast of corresponding stimulation normal form when most hindbrain electroresponse value is 1;
6) contrast sensitivity testing result is fed back: after completing the irritating normal form stimulation of institute, the objective brain electricity of user is compared
Sensitivity value is exported by screen.
Below with reference to examples illustrate the present invention.
Above-mentioned experiment is carried out to a subject (its subjective comparative's susceptibility is 1.75log/3cpd), according to above-mentioned step
Rapid 3) place to subject and builds brain-computer interface platform at electrode, according to above-mentioned steps 4) it carries out normal form presentation and is adopted with EEG signals
Collection.According to above-mentioned steps 5) electroencephalogramsignal signal analyzing and objective brain electricity contrast sensitivity threshold determination are carried out, referring to Fig. 5, obtain model
Formula response: 1,1,1,1,1,1,1,0,0, obtain SSMVEP contrast sensitivity testing result: 1.75log/3cpd.
The eeg data of 10 users in sample is analyzed and determined, and by its objective testing result and subjective testing
As a result compare, referring to Fig. 6, draw scatter plot and simultaneously calculate linear dependence, can prove objective contrast sensitivity testing result with
Subjective test results are significant related (P < 0.001).
